Irish word

brón

sorrow

nounmasculine/bˠɾˠoːn̪ˠ/

brón means “sorrow” in Irish and is used as a noun. Its recorded IPA pronunciation is /bˠɾˠoːn̪ˠ/.

brón in context

Nuair a dhúisigh mé, bhí brón orm.

When I woke up, I was sad.

B1

D'fhreagair Smith go raibh brón ort

Smith replied that you were sorry.

B2

Tá brón ort.

You're sad.

A2

Tá brón orm, ní féidir liom cabhrú leat.

I'm sorry, I can't help you.
